Traffic Management Specialist
- Manages traffic congestion, planned events and unplanned incidents in a Traffic Operations Center and provides data entry and QA/QC for information in the State DOT Advanced Traffic Management System (ATMS) or Advanced Traveler Information System (ATIS).
- Typically works under supervision but must be capable of directing his/her own work, implementing response plans as outlined in the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and coordinating with personnel outside the facility.
- Monitors congestion and incident information using various tools including ATMS and ATIS, EM radio traffic, CAD feeds and traffic reports from local media partners for incidents.
- Creates identified incident in ATMS, notifies appropriate personnel, and provides additional responses as required.
- Actively reviews or implements traffic management using tools such as ATMS, ATIS, DMS/CMS, Ramp Metering, 511 floodgates, and develops alternate route provisions when an incident or heavy congestion is detected and verified.
- Implements travel time postings on DMS/CMS during peak traffic hours as needed.
- Manages traffic signal timing or notifies appropriate agency as outlined in SOPs.
- Activates county alerts (targeted floodgates) for incident response as appropriate.
- Activates Amber/Silver Alerts or other messages on regional devices as outlined in SOPs.
- Receives and responds to emails or re-directs to appropriate staff as necessary.
- Monitors feedback messages from 511 system users and provides customer service by returning calls from those leaving feedback messages.
- Compiles daily 511 feedback report for vendor and client review.
- Coordinates with other DOT agencies and serves as primary point of contact for STIX within own state.
- Researches, identifies and reviews planned construction, maintenance, and special events and activities as required.
- Assists with data collection to include in monthly reports, travel speed and travel time reports, incident reports and any other reports that are requested.
- May perform such other assignments as the Supervisor may deem necessary from time to time.
- May dispatch, as needed.
